    I never review fast food because I expect it to mostly suck, but what happened tonight was so terrible I had to talk about it. I wanted to bring something to a trivia night fundraiser to share at my table (tacos? pizza? burgers?) I checked out the White Castle website and saw their featured deal: 20 sliders for $10.99. Perfect. Arrived at Shiloh store at approximately 6:20 PM on January 18, 2020 and went inside because the drive thru line was long. The young man working the cash register was polite, I don't blame him for any of this, he was obviously never trained correctly. I asked him for the 20 sliders for $10.99 deal. He looks at his his computer and can't find it. He suggests a deal that has 20 sliders and 4 fries for $19.99 and I decline. I show him the advertised deal on the White Castle website on my phone. He takes my phone, shows it to a woman who is apparently in charge, and she says that is only an "online offer" and there is no way for them to ring it up in-store... it HAS to be ordered online. I tell the employees that I am going to order that deal online and then place the order through my phone mere steps away from the cash register. I select the option to pick up my order and pay in-store. 20 minutes pass. Other guests are waiting for their orders and watching the female manager berate her several young employees for not dropping enough fish, wasting onion rings, being too slow, etc. I've worked in a food service kitchen environment and it is obvious to me that this manager does not have the respect of her employees; they're miserable. Other guests get their orders but none are correct. One is missing mozzarella sticks and another is missing 2 cups of cheese sauce. The manager finally looks at me and asks what I'm waiting for. I tell her I'm waiting for the 20 sliders that I ordered online. She has a confused expression, looks at the poor kid who is working the drive-thru and dining room registers, and yells at him because he never gave her the online order ticket... My order was never being made. I placed it, but no one saw it. A paper ticket was hanging off a printer, unseen. Over the next 10 minutes, the cranky manager assembled my 20 sliders and put them into bags. Another employee handed me the 2 bags and said "have a good night." Did no one know/care that I hadn't paid? I ask the guy if he would like me to pay for my order. Another confused look. He looks to the person we are still loosely calling a "manager" and she says "didn't you pay online?" No ma'am, I did not. Cashier guy does not know how to charge me. "Manager" lady comes over and shows him what buttons to use to ring up the order that SHE PREVIOUSLY SAID COULD NOT BE ORDERED IN-STORE. $11.80, paid. I don't expect a whole lot from fast food, but this place was not busy and they don't have a complicated menu. The "manager" does not know how to manage. Her employees failed, but it was clearly her fault. I wish I would have gotten the young guy's name at the register because he maintained his composure and polite demeanor despite his boss blaming her failures on him and the other workers. The offer I mentioned as well as a screenshot of my order are attached (the online ordering feature doesn't have an option to view the itemized order, which seems weird).
